How much does it cost to rent a home in Mar Vista?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Mar Vista 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$5,116 | $2,350 | $10,000+ |
Mar Vista 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$7,656 | $1,500 | $10,000+ |
Mar Vista 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$13,693 | $5,300 | $10,000+ |
Mar Vista 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$13,253 | $6,095 | $10,000+ |
Mar Vista 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$22,643 | $10,000 | $10,000+ |
Mar Vista 7 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$49,000 | $10,000 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Mar Vista
What type of rentals are currently available in Mar Vista?
There are currently 5616 Apartments for Rent in Mar Vista, CA with pricing that ranges from $1,025 to $22,000. There are also 828 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Mar Vista ranging from $850 to $49,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Mar Vista?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Mar Vista ranges from $850 to $49,000 with an average monthly rent of $16,684.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Mar Vista?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Mar Vista range from $1,025 to $22,000,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,500 to $25,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$5,300 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,265.
